Protesters gather at Malaysian embassy in Jakarta over insulting comic


Protesters in front of the Malaysian embassy in Jakarta have demanded a stop to the printing and sale of a comic book, written by Malaysian Cheeming Boey, that denigrates an Indonesian maid working in Malaysia. – Facebook pic, June 26, 2023.

DOZENS of Indonesians gathered outside the Malaysian embassy in Jakarta on Monday to protest the sale and printing of a comic book, where one of the pages denigrates an Indonesian maid working in Malaysia.

Protesters from a civil society organisation known as Corong Rakyat demanded the authorities stop the printing and sale of the comic book in several bookstore chains in Malaysia.

They urged authorities to investigate the motive behind the story and illustrations by the artist, Cheeming Boey.

Indonesian news reports said Boey, 45, is a Malaysian citizen born in Singapore and domiciled in the United States.

South Jakarta police sent 47 officers to monitor the protest that started at noon and ended about an hour later. – Bernama, June 26, 2023.
